Rainbow Design - Essay Example Rainbow Design appears to be a rather fluid organization, considering that it is involved in supplying a highly creative, uniquely designed service product.     Such firms cannot rely on organizational structures that are more appropriate for batch processing, standardized products. There are three general organizational structures: the functional, the divisional, and the matrix organizations. The functional organization, the most traditional of the three, is structured according to business functions, while the divisional organization may be organized along product, customer or geographic divisions. The matrix organization, on the other hand, has the flexibility of an overlap of functional and divisional forms. (Bateman & Snell, 2005, pp. 257-262). A diagram of the typical matrix organization follows on next page: In the Rainbow Design firm, it is apparent that persons each performing a separate function were grouped together to accomplish one web design project for a single customer. The group is composed of a junior content designer (Laura), and account manager (Teresa), a technical developer (John), and a creative director (Amber). In the above diagram, the group relationship could be exemplified by the lowest row, where three staff positions (Laura, Teresa and John) and one project manager (Amber) are grouped together to accomplish one project. The greatest advantage of the matrix organization is the exploration of synergies among creative individuals working at the same project such as in Rainbow Design, simplifying communication and enhancing coordination among them. Rainbow’s personnel work in groups, a group being â€Å"Any number of people who interact with each other, are psychologically aware of each other, and who perceive themselves to be a group† (Schein) and â€Å"who interact to fulfil a common goal† (Bowditch & Buono). Within the Rainbow Design matrix organization, groups called project teams become the vehicle by which the design product is created. A team is simply a group with a specific work purpose, and for Rainbow the work purpose is the creation of a web design to the client’s liking.

What is interactive lecture? An interactive lecture is an easy way for instructors to intellectually engage and involve students as active participants in a lecture-based class of any size. Interactive lectures are classes in which the instructor breaks the lecture at least once per class to have students participate in an activity that lets them work directly with the material. * The instructor might begin the interactive segment with an engagement trigger that captures and maintains student attention. * Then the instructor incorporates an activity that allows students to apply what they have learned or give them a context for upcoming lecture material. * As the instructor feels more comfortable using interactive techniques he or she might begin to call upon a blend of various interactive techniques all in one class period. Why use interactive lecture? Lecturing is a time-honored teaching technique that is an efficient method to present large amounts of content in classes of any size and it is efficient for sharing information with large numbers of students, but may result in students who listen passively. * Making lectures interactive by including techniques such as think-pair-share, demonstrations, and role playing, can foster active engagement and enhance the value of the lecture segments. * Using techniques that allow all of the students to participate, instead of having individual students answer questions when called on, will promote student retention and learning of the material presented during lecture, give students practice in developing critical-thinking skills, and enable instructors to assess how well the class is learning that day. * Breaking up the lecture with these techniques not only provides format change to engage students, these activities allow students to immediately apply content and provides feedback to the instructor on student Activity Based Teaching Strategies The education on activity based teaching strategies Promotes teaching and learning strategies for learning activities, students work and provide opportunities for real life so they can contribute to self-learning and this strategy can be used to investigate the family situation, or discover an argument and the depth the sharpness. Civil War Spies essays In the Civil War, spies helped turned many battles around by infiltrating the lines of control and getting vital information. As the war progressed, since both sides knew it was not an easy win, action was taken to improve the efforts of the war. One of the efforts being done was spying. As soon as the role of spying took over, this war became to be known as an information war. Many wondered how in the beginning the Southern had won the first Battle of the Bull Run in Manassas. It was because of the spying being done by the Confederacy. The development of spying trends began in the south. The Confederacy implemented a plan to the Secretary of State and Secretary of War and they approved it which then later brought a government spying agency known as the Signal Bureau (Markle 6). General T. J. Jackson was the first to deploy his own spy to gather information on the Unions (Markle 8). While the Unions thought it is an easy win by having more men, they were sadly mistaken. The spy instructed T. J. Jackson in getting more reinforcements and suggested a different route so they could attack by surprise in a disparate direction. When the battle was won by the Confederacy, it spawned a new evolution of how war was played. More spies were recruited and were instructed to gather more information. However, when the Unions learned of the souths tactics, they began to assemble one of their own group the Secret Service (Markle 6). The spies of the Secret Service were plenty but poorly trained and inexperienced. The Signal Bureau had more knowledge of spying in the beginning of the war but lacked spy volunteers. Although, those volunteers didnt spy for money, they did to prove their loyalty to their own states (Civil War Spies). Those that wanted to join in the Secret Service werent always admitted.
